Output e6f0f297484913bc4d86c63e7f9162e65069c20270ac5d7556587d1b3dc68f01:0

value
43436207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5dcbddd7ec25a4646e1babda025f7d9bc6b0dd OP_EQUAL
address
3QhQZyD7YGmyRotSAYsxZWLQHYDq1GSS7v
transaction
e6f0f297484913bc4d86c63e7f9162e65069c20270ac5d7556587d1b3dc68f01
spent
true